Responsive Website Design for Better Experiences Across All Devices

Responsive website design is essential because people access websites through many different devices, including computers, tablets, and smartphones. A website that works perfectly on one device but performs poorly on another can create frustration and reduce user satisfaction.

Responsive design allows websites to automatically adjust their layout, images, and features according to the screen size. This creates a consistent experience regardless of the device being used.

Mobile friendly design has become a major priority because many users now browse websites through smartphones. Designers must consider touch controls, smaller screens, faster loading requirements, and simple navigation when creating responsive websites.

The Role of Accessibility in Modern Website Design

Accessibility ensures that websites can be used by people with different abilities and needs. A truly professional website should provide equal access to information and services for all users.

Accessible website design includes readable text, clear navigation, proper color contrast, keyboard friendly features, and understandable content structure.

Designing for accessibility improves usability for everyone and creates a more inclusive digital environment.
